标题: 1602液晶显示问题 将stc89C52单片机芯片换成STC12C5A60S2后屏幕只显示一行方块 [打印本页]

作者: WANG-L    时间: 2017-2-21 14:48
标题: 1602液晶显示问题 将stc89C52单片机芯片换成STC12C5A60S2后屏幕只显示一行方块
        QX-MINI 开发板(原来板子上配的单片机芯片为89C52),将单片机芯片换成STC12C5A60S2后,1602液晶屏幕只显示一行方块,调了下延时函数也没有用,有没有大神来相助一下,万分感谢!附件为代码。

心率.rar

5.43 KB, 下载次数: 8


作者: ahshmj    时间: 2017-2-22 09:04
你仔细看一看这两种芯片的区别就明白了。主要是时钟周期不同。89c52是12时钟周期(12T)的。STC12C5A60S2是1T的。延时程序差着12倍呢。
作者: WANG-L    时间: 2017-2-24 10:26
问题已经解决,谢谢!
作者: 圣诞节拉斯    时间: 2017-2-24 16:27
我觉得吧  是这样的  我想了又想  还是想不太明白   要不你试试    你仔细看一看这两种芯片的区别就明白了。主要是时钟周期不同。89c52是12时钟周期(12T)的。STC12C5A60S2是1T的。延时程序差着12倍呢
作者: Magatop    时间: 2017-5-9 14:29
WANG-L 发表于 2017-2-24 10:26
问题已经解决,谢谢!

同样问题,如何解决的?

作者: 表示不解    时间: 2017-5-9 23:12
STC12c5a60s2,是高速单片机




欢迎光临 (http://www.51hei.com/bbs/) Powered by Discuz! X3.1